当前位置 : 145z游戏站 | 热血传奇 | 技术教程 | 

传奇服务端ID账号密码批量导出方法导出到txt全流程

热度:
传奇服务端ID账号密码批量导出,核心是通过DBC2000数据库工具提取账号数据表,直接导出为txt格式;部分引擎(HeroM2、GOM、GEE)支持自带导出功能,可按需选择。以下是两种通用方法,新手优先选择DBC2000导出法,稳定且适配所有版本。

方法一:DBC2000数据库批量导出(全引擎通用,推荐)

所有传奇服务端的账号密码均存储在DBC2000数据库的账号表中,通过数据库导出功能可直接批量提取到txt,步骤如下:

第一步:打开DBC2000并连接服务端数据库

1.进入电脑控制面板,切换到“大图标”视图,找到“BDEAdministrator”并双击打开(这是DBC2000的核心管理程序,若未找到,可在C盘搜索“BDEADMIN.EXE”运行)。

2.在BDEAdministrator界面,找到服务端对应的数据库(默认名称为“HERODB”,若已修改需选择对应名称),右键点击该数据库,选择“打开”进入数据表管理界面。若未显示数据库,需先确认数据库配置正确,路径指向服务端“D:\MirServer\Mir200\Mud2\DB”文件夹。

第二步:定位账号密码存储表

1.打开数据库后,会显示所有数据表,找到以下任意一个账号核心表(不同引擎表名略有差异,核心字段一致):

-主流引擎通用表名:“Account”“Accounts”“UserAccount”;

-HeroM2/GOM引擎:优先查看“Account”表;

-GEE引擎:优先查看“UserAccount”表。

2.双击选中的账号表,打开数据表编辑界面,此时会显示所有已注册的ID账号信息,核心字段说明:

-“Account”字段:存储玩家ID账号;

-“Password”字段:存储玩家密码(部分版本为加密显示,不影响导出,导出后仍为加密格式,导入后可正常使用);

-“Name”字段:存储游戏角色名(非必需导出字段,可按需选择)。

第三步:批量导出账号密码到txt

1.全选数据表内容:在数据表编辑界面,按快捷键“Ctrl+A”选中所有账号行,确保无遗漏(若需导出部分账号,可按住Ctrl键手动选择目标行)。

2.复制选中内容:右键点击选中的内容,选择“复制”,或按“Ctrl+C”复制。

3.粘贴到txt并保存:在桌面新建一个文本文档(右键-新建-文本文档),双击打开后,按“Ctrl+V”将复制的账号密码粘贴进去。粘贴后可手动调整格式(如用空格或逗号分隔账号和密码,方便查看),完成后按“Ctrl+S”保存,自定义文件名(如“传奇服务端账号导出.txt”)即可。

4.进阶导出(保留字段名):若需清晰区分字段,可先复制数据表的字段名行(Account、Password等),粘贴到txt首行,再粘贴账号数据,便于后续整理。

方法二:引擎自带功能导出(部分引擎支持,更快捷)

HeroM2、GOM、GEE等主流引擎的控制台自带账号导出功能,无需通过DBC2000,操作更简便,具体步骤按引擎类型区分:

1.HeroM2引擎自带导出

1.运行服务端根目录的“HeroM2.exe”,打开引擎控制台。

2.点击控制台上方“账号管理”菜单,选择“账号导出”。

3.在弹出的窗口中,选择导出路径(建议选择桌面),设置导出文件名,文件格式默认选择“文本文件(.txt)”,点击“确定”。

4.引擎会自动批量导出所有账号密码到指定txt文件,导出完成后会提示“导出成功”,直接到对应路径查看即可。

2.GOM引擎自带导出

1.运行“GOMEngine.exe”引擎控制台,进入“系统设置”界面。

2.找到“账号管理”选项卡,点击“批量导出账号”按钮。

3.选择导出格式为“TXT”,设置保存路径,勾选“导出账号+密码”选项,点击“开始导出”,等待几秒即可完成。

3.GEE引擎自带导出

1.打开GEE引擎控制台,点击“账号管理”-“数据备份与导出”。

2.在导出设置中,选择“导出账号列表”,文件格式选择“文本文件(.txt)”,设置导出路径后点击“执行导出”。

3.导出完成后,可在指定路径找到导出的txt文件,文件内自动按“账号密码”格式排列,无需手动调整。

方法三:手动备份账号文件(兜底方案,适用于数据库无法打开)

若DBC2000无法打开或引擎导出失败,可直接备份服务端的账号存储文件,本质是复制原始账号数据文件,后续可直接导入使用,步骤如下:

1.打开传奇服务端根目录,进入路径“D:\MirServer\Mir200\Mud2\DB”(默认路径,若服务端安装在其他磁盘,对应修改盘符即可)。

2.在该文件夹中,找到以下账号相关文件(不同引擎文件名略有差异):

-“Account.DB”“Account.FDB”“UserAccount.DB”;

-部分版本为“FDB”文件夹,进入后复制所有文件。

3.新建一个文件夹(如“账号备份”),将找到的账号文件复制到该文件夹中。若需导出为可查看的txt格式,可将这些.DB文件用记事本打开(部分加密文件可能显示乱码,建议优先使用前两种方法)。

导出后验证与注意事项

1.验证导出完整性:打开导出的txt文件,查看账号数量是否与游戏内注册数量一致,确保无缺失。

2.密码显示说明:部分服务端的密码为MD5或其他加密格式,导出后显示为乱码或一串字符,属于正常现象,不影响后续导入使用,无需修改。

3.导出前关闭服务端:建议在导出前关闭所有服务端程序(引擎、网关等),避免账号文件被占用,导致导出失败或数据不完整。

4.备份留存:导出的txt文件建议多备份一份到U盘或其他磁盘,防止丢失。

常见问题排查(解决导出失败、数据缺失)

1.DBC2000无法打开数据库:

-检查数据库路径是否正确,重新配置HERODB,确保路径指向“D:\MirServer\Mir200\Mud2\DB”;

-若提示“文件被占用”,关闭服务端所有程序后重新尝试。

2.导出的txt文件为空:

-检查账号表是否正确,若选中的表无数据,更换其他账号表(如Account、UserAccount)尝试;

-确认游戏内确实有已注册账号,若未注册账号,导出文件自然为空。

3.引擎导出功能灰色无法点击:

-确保已启动引擎控制台但未启动服务器,部分引擎需在服务器关闭状态下使用导出功能;

-检查引擎版本是否支持导出功能,若不支持,切换为DBC2000导出法。

4.导出后部分账号缺失:

-检查是否有多个账号表,部分服务端会将账号分表存储(如Account1、Account2),需分别导出后合并到同一个txt文件;

-全选数据时确保无遗漏,可手动拖动滚动条查看是否有未选中的账号行。

总结:批量导出传奇服务端账号密码,优先使用DBC2000数据库导出法,适配所有引擎;熟悉引擎操作的可选择自带导出功能,更快捷;数据库无法打开时,手动备份账号文件作为兜底。按上述步骤操作,均可顺利将账号密码导出到txt文件,满足备份或迁移需求。
[顶部]